Beacon Hill Legal is seeking an experienced Construction Paralegal to join a respected law firm with a strong litigation practice in Houston, TX. As the Construction Paralegal, you will support attorneys throughout all phases of complex litigation playing a critical part in case management, trial preparation, and discovery. This opportunity is full-time, direct hire, and hybrid (3 days on-site, 2 days remote).
Responsibilities
- Support attorneys through all stages of litigation, from pre‑claim investigation through trial and appeal
- Manage litigation calendars, deadlines, hearings, and court appearances
- Draft and file court documents, including motions, deposition notices, subpoenas, and related pleadings
- Organize and maintain physical and electronic case files, litigation databases, and trial materials
- Conduct legal research; assist with document production, cite‑checking, and proofreading
- Provide deposition and trial support, including witness files, exhibit lists, and trial logistics
- Manage eDiscovery functions, including ESI protocols, Relativity databases, document review, and production
- Maintain deposition and trial databases and support pre‑trial and post‑trial briefing
Qualifications
- Bachelor's degree with ABA‑approved paralegal certification or Associate's/Bachelor's degree in Paralegal Studies preferred
- Minimum of 5 years' experience as a Litigation Paralegal in a law firm or corporate legal department with a focsus on construction matters required
- Proven ability to support matters across all phases of litigation, from pre‑trial through post‑trial, in a fast‑paced environment
- Strong knowledge of federal and state court procedures, litigation rules, AAA arbitration, and e‑filing protocols
- Exceptional attention to detail with strong organizational, analytical, and proofreading skills, paired with effective communication, sound discretion in handling sensitive information, and the ability to thrive under tight deadlines
